I have a question here for those who are wiser in such things. Ok I have been looking at these larger distortion boxes some of which are Preamps. I then saw the Randall MTS Mr scary preamp for 50 bucks more than the distortion boxes I am pricing.

Question (What is the difference between a Preamp and an actual Amp Head? Is there some sort of Surgery that you can do to add the preamp to your Amp head or is it separate from the amp like a distortion unit ).

That yoke is a module for the Randall head. It can take several preamp modules as "channels" to footswitch between.

Without the head, though, I fear it's next to useless without major surgery to your existing amp, which would be costly, and possibly banjax the existing sound.

The randall module fits into a Randall head or modular preamp (which would then need a separate power amp)

It is a design by Bruce Egnater
Have a look at the randall mts stuff on their site or the egnater site to learn more
